Output 79aa73f3223b0db17780bb7acb7eb91cbe7c29081cc1f9e475a1df3fe5999026:0

value
7135378948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c691307c970d3ce30409baa171cb7a0446ddd36 OP_EQUAL
address
3EVSQ6M2Vrt6bDYvTZvUe7hPDj1adkiGPy
transaction
79aa73f3223b0db17780bb7acb7eb91cbe7c29081cc1f9e475a1df3fe5999026
confirmations
170294
spent
true